Floor tile LED displays for bank branches must meet stringent technical requirements to ensure safety, durability, and visual excellence. The most common pixel pitch for these applications ranges from P2.5 mm to P6 mm. A P2.5 mm pitch offers exceptional image clarity for close viewing distances of 2.5 meters or less, making it ideal for high-traffic lobbies where customers stand directly over the display. For larger areas where viewers maintain a distance of 4 to 6 meters, a P4 mm or P5 mm pitch provides an optimal balance between resolution and cost. Brightness is a critical factor in indoor environments with ambient lighting from windows, chandeliers, and teller stations. A minimum brightness of 2,500 nits is recommended, though premium displays can achieve 4,000 nits to maintain vivid colors and legibility under direct sunlight. Equally important is the refresh rate, which should be at least 1,920 Hz, with 3,840 Hz being ideal for smooth motion and flicker-free recording on mobile devices. The IP (Ingress Protection) rating is non-negotiable for floor-mounted installations. A minimum rating of IP65 on the front side protects against dust and water splashes from cleaning or accidental spills, while the rear side should be rated at least IP54 for ventilation and cable management. Power draw is another key consideration; a typical P3.9 mm floor tile consumes approximately 600 to 800 watts per square meter at peak brightness, but intelligent power management systems can reduce this by 30% during low-traffic periods.
Bank branches are increasingly becoming experience centers where customers form emotional connections with the brand. Floor tile LED displays serve as a powerful tool for creating these connections. For example, a bank can display its corporate logo, animated brand patterns, or a scrolling message welcoming customers as they enter the branch. Interactive floor tiles can respond to movement, triggering visual effects that guide customers toward the teller queue, ATM area, or private consultation rooms. This gamified navigation reduces confusion and creates a memorable first impression. Additionally, floor displays can showcase real-time financial data, such as stock market tickers, currency exchange rates, or branch performance metrics, turning a waiting area into an informative hub. The high resolution of P2.5 mm to P3.9 mm tiles ensures that text and numbers remain sharp and readable, even from a standing position. By integrating floor tile LED displays with the bank’s content management system, marketing teams can schedule promotions for new products, such as mortgage rates or credit card offers, directly onto the floor. This targeted messaging captures attention at a moment when customers are already engaged with the branch environment.
Floor tile LED displays in bank branches must endure constant foot traffic, rolling carts, and occasional heavy objects like safes or furniture. Manufacturers design these tiles with a load-bearing capacity of at least 2,000 kg per square meter, often tested to withstand 3,000 kg or more. The surface is typically constructed from tempered glass or high-strength polycarbonate with a thickness of 8 mm to 12 mm. This material is scratch-resistant, anti-slip (with a coefficient of friction above 0.6), and capable of supporting the weight of multiple people without deformation. The anti-slip texture is critical for safety, as wet shoes from rainy days can create hazardous conditions. Furthermore, the display modules are equipped with thermal management systems, including passive heat sinks or active fans, to prevent overheating from prolonged operation. The entire assembly is fire-rated to meet local building codes, using flame-retardant materials that do not emit toxic fumes in the event of a fire. For banks with high security requirements, the floor tiles can be integrated with motion sensors that trigger alarms if the display is tampered with or lifted. This combination of durability, safety, and security makes floor tile LED displays a reliable investment for high-traffic banking environments.
Successful deployment of floor tile LED displays in bank branches requires careful planning and professional installation. The process begins with a site survey to assess the subfloor condition, load capacity, and cable routing paths. The display system is typically installed over a level concrete base, with a raised floor structure that allows for easy access to power and data cables. Each tile measures approximately 500 mm by 500 mm or 600 mm by 600 mm, matching standard floor tile dimensions for seamless integration. The tiles are interconnected using locking mechanisms that ensure alignment and prevent shifting under load. A central control system manages content distribution, with data transmitted via Ethernet or fiber optic cables to maintain high refresh rates and low latency. Power is supplied through a dedicated circuit with surge protection, and the system should be compatible with the bank’s existing building management system for automated scheduling. For example, the floor display can be programmed to dim during after-hours or to display emergency evacuation routes during a fire drill. The viewing distance from the floor to the viewer’s eye is typically 1.5 to 2 meters, so the pixel pitch must be chosen accordingly to avoid visible pixelation. A P3 mm tile with a resolution of approximately 111,111 pixels per square meter provides a crisp image at this distance. The total power draw for a 10-square-meter installation ranges from 6,000 to 8,000 watts, requiring coordination with the branch’s electrical infrastructure to avoid overloading circuits.
To maximize the return on investment, banks must develop a content strategy that leverages the unique capabilities of floor tile LED displays. Static images or simple animations can be used for wayfinding, such as arrows pointing toward the teller counter or a glowing path to the customer service desk. Dynamic content, such as live social media feeds or real-time financial news, keeps the environment fresh and engaging. For promotional campaigns, banks can display seasonal offers, such as holiday loan specials or back-to-school savings accounts, directly on the floor where customers walk. The high refresh rate ensures that motion graphics, such as spinning coins or flowing data streams, appear smooth and professional. Operational benefits extend beyond marketing. Floor displays can serve as a platform for employee training or internal communications during non-business hours. They also reduce the need for printed signage, lowering material costs and supporting sustainability initiatives. The IP65 front rating allows for easy cleaning with standard floor cleaning equipment, reducing maintenance overhead. Furthermore, the modular design of floor tile LED displays means that individual tiles can be replaced without removing adjacent units, minimizing downtime. A bank branch with a 15-square-meter installation can expect a lifespan of 80,000 to 100,000 hours, translating to over 9 years of continuous operation at 24 hours per day.
As banking continues to digitize, floor tile LED displays offer a pathway to future-proofing branch environments. Emerging technologies such as gesture recognition, pressure-sensitive touch, and augmented reality can be integrated into floor tiles to create interactive experiences. For example, a customer could step on a tile to activate a 3D product visualization or to initiate a video call with a remote financial advisor. The modular nature of these displays allows for easy upgrades to higher resolution or brighter panels as technology advances. Banks can also use floor tiles to collect anonymized data on foot traffic patterns, helping optimize staff allocation and layout design. The combination of high brightness (2,500 to 4,000 nits), wide viewing angles (160 degrees), and fast refresh rates ensures compatibility with future content formats, including 4K video and real-time data overlays. By investing in floor tile LED displays, bank branches not only enhance their current customer experience but also position themselves for the next generation of interactive, data-driven retail banking. With proper planning, installation, and content management, these displays become a central element of the branch’s digital ecosystem, delivering measurable returns in customer satisfaction, brand loyalty, and operational efficiency.
